    Westpark, Fort Saskatchewan - August 2026 Real Estate Report

    2026-08-15 00:00 · Your HonestDoor Team

    Fort Saskatchewan, Westpark

    Westpark, Fort Saskatchewan: Your Neighbours Are Selling Fast - Here Is What You Need to Know

    If you have been watching the "For Sale" signs in Westpark lately, here is what is actually happening. Houses are moving in 10 days flat, buyers are paying above asking, and the neighbourhood just claimed the top spot for total transactions in all of Fort Saskatchewan. That is not a slow market. That is a hot one.

    The Vibe: Houses vs. Condos

    Let us break down what is going on for each property type, because the story is pretty different depending on what you own.

    Houses - The Market Is Working Hard for Sellers

    Houses in Westpark are the real headline right now. The average sale price sits at $525,000, up 3.7% from last month. Listings are priced at $524,950 on average, and homes are selling for 100.28% of list price. That means buyers are going over asking. In a market like Fort Saskatchewan, that is a signal worth paying attention to.

    • Average HonestDoor Price: $568,280 - up 3.38% from the previous period
    • Average sale price: $525,000
    • Price per square foot: $338
    • Average days on market: 10 days
    • Sale-to-list ratio: 100.28% - buyers are paying above asking
    • Predicted market value: $549,719
    • Estimated monthly rent: $2,713 with a rental yield of 5.54%
    • Total transactions in 2026: 63 - ranked No. 1 in Fort Saskatchewan
    • Days-on-market rank: 1 out of 5 in Fort Saskatchewan - the fastest-selling neighbourhood

    We are selling faster than nearby Bridgeview, where homes average 11 days on market. That one-day difference sounds small, but it reflects real buyer urgency in our corner of Fort Saskatchewan. On the neighbourhood leaderboard for growth rate, Westpark houses rank 5 out of 7 - so price momentum is solid but not leading the pack. The speed and volume, though? That is where we shine.

    Condos - Steady, Affordable, and Moving Quickly

    The condo side of Westpark is a quieter story, but not a bad one. With an average sale price of $171,900 and a price per square foot of $210, these are among the most affordable condos in Fort Saskatchewan - ranked 5 out of 6 on price. Buyers are still paying above list at 100.25%, and condos are also selling in 10 days, faster than Bridgeview.

    • Average HonestDoor Price: $228,379 - down 2.30% from the previous period
    • Average sale price: $171,900
    • Price per square foot: $210
    • Average days on market: 10 days
    • Sale-to-list ratio: 100.25% - buyers still paying above asking
    • Predicted market value: $233,755 - trending up vs. the 3-month average of $232,394
    • Estimated monthly rent: $1,261 with a rental yield of 4.28%
    • Transactions in 2026: 5 - ranked No. 3 in Fort Saskatchewan
    • Days-on-market rank: 1 out of 5 in Fort Saskatchewan

    The HonestDoor Price for condos has dipped 2.30% recently, and the short-term value change is down 1.05%. The market is taking a breather on the condo side. That said, the predicted value of $233,755 is actually climbing above the 3-month moving average, so the longer view looks more stable. On the neighbourhood leaderboard, condo growth ranks 4 out of 7 - right in the middle of the pack.
